The "highly compressed movies 10 mb link" sits at the intersection of technological limitation and human desire. It is possible to create such a file, but the result is less of a "movie" and more of a "moving thumbnail."
To understand how a movie can be reduced to 10 megabytes, it is necessary to examine the fundamental principles of video encoding. A standard two-hour Blu-ray movie contains roughly 20 to 40 gigabytes of data. Compressing that down to 10 MB requires a reduction ratio of roughly 4,000 to 1.
